Bottomless Prosecco

It’s all the rage in the bars in Cheltenham, where I live. All you can drink Prosecco whilst you eat a meal. It’s not as daft as you think. The wholesale price of the fizz is around £2.50 but bars retail this at around £25 a pop, so the customer thinks they’re getting a bargain. Everyone’s happy. The restaurant owner is getting plenty of custom with people paying full price for their meals and earning a handsome profit. A classic win:win. When negotiating, a win:win is essential. The aim is…

Something new

Something for the weekend One of my favourite programmes on TV is the Gadget Show. An hour of the newest, shiniest, must have gadgets. I love it. And that’s the point about cross selling. Sometimes, as customers, we don’t know what the newest, shiniest, must have product is. So salespeople or customer service people mustn’t be afraid of just telling them what the latest product is. Naturally it must be relevant to the customer first and you need to put it across as a brand new offering, something new, and…
